Just make sure you're not in Gauteng.

You'll notice that those in this and other threads, those with a decent, working service are at the coast. I'm down at least 70%-80% of the time in Randpark Ridge. On a weekend I can easily rack up a few hours of downtime.

When I did a physical test of my downtime last week from 19:30 - 22:30, I was down 40+ minutes. As I type this, I'm down - and have been for about 15 minutes. This is WITH my full signal.

My brother in Jackal Creek (North Riding) is down the same or worse than me.

In summary, make sure where you are ;)
